Join Kat and Jethro on this episode of Box of Oddities as they unearth two astonishing stories from the past. Prepare to dive headfirst into the enigmatic world of Wilmer McLean, a Civil War-era grocer whose life took an uncanny turn and a mind-boggling Victorian craze that only the elite could indulge in. First, we uncover the paradoxical life of Wilmer McLean, a grocer during the Civil War era whose fate was astonishing and strangely ironic. You won't believe the bizarre series of events that followed this ordinary grocer's life from the first day of the war to the last. Then, we transport you to the opulent era of Victorian England, where the rich indulged in a peculiar craze that left the rest of society in awe. Discover the strange obsession that swept through the elite, an extravagant fascination that only the privileged few could afford to partake. Prepare to be captivated by the bizarre pastime that dumbfounded even the most curious minds.
